Transaction 774584edc5cf350339e6a1a53692f79c68c0f37f49a85dbb1239652017f4a201
1 Input
1 Output
-
774584edc5cf350339e6a1a53692f79c68c0f37f49a85dbb1239652017f4a201:0
- value
- 20725
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3253fe67b127153688e69df531bd42d1c0d0ab239e7e6d99972477f77625afbc
- address
- bc1pxffluea3yu2ndz8xnh6nr02z68qdp2ernelxmxvhy3mlwa39477qtgsuhy